InertiaTranslationBehavior2D Class

Describes desired translation behavior of an inertia processor.

System::Object
  System.Windows.Input.Manipulations::InertiaParameters2D
    System.Windows.Input.Manipulations::InertiaTranslationBehavior2D

Namespace:  System.Windows.Input.Manipulations
Assembly:  System.Windows.Input.Manipulations (in System.Windows.Input.Manipulations.dll)

public ref class InertiaTranslationBehavior2D sealed : public InertiaParameters2D

  NameDescription
Public propertyDesiredDecelerationGets or sets the desired deceleration, in coordinate units per millisecond squared.
Public propertyDesiredDisplacementGets or sets the absolute distance that the object needs to travel along the velocity vector, in coordinate units.
Public propertyInitialVelocityXGets or sets the initial velocity along the x-axis, in coordinate units per millisecond.
Public propertyInitialVelocityYGets or sets the initial velocity along the y-axis, in coordinate units per millisecond.
